Abstract
In a recent paper by Shanthikumar and Sumita (1987), it is conjectured that the ergodic sojourn time of a customer in G/IFR/1 queues is minimized by FIFO (first in, first out) discipline in the sense of increasing and convex ordering. This paper shows that their conjecture is true. In fact, FIFO discipline minimizes for any non-decreasing and convex function f, where N is the (constant) number of arrivals, θ (k) is the customer identity of the kth departing customer, and an and τ n denote the arriving and departing times of the nth customer, respectively.
